TLV9061SIDBVR Ultra-Compact Precision Low-Power Operational Amplifier Overview

The TLV9061SIDBVR from Texas Instruments is a high-performance single operational amplifier (op-amp) engineered for low-voltage, space-constrained applications demanding both precision and energy efficiency. Part of TI??s TLV series, it combines ultra-low power consumption, exceptional accuracy, and a tiny form factor??making it ideal for battery-powered devices, IoT sensors, and portable medical equipment. Its ability to deliver precise signal amplification at 1.8V?C5.5V while minimizing power use has made it a preferred choice for engineers designing wearables, smart home sensors, and diagnostic tools. TLV9061SIDBVR Technical Parameters

Parameter Value Unit
Function Single General-Purpose Precision Operational Amplifier
Supply Voltage Range 1.8 to 5.5 V (single supply)
Quiescent Current 35 ??A (typical, at 3V)
Gain Bandwidth Product 1.0 MHz (typical)
Package Type SOT-23-5 (Small Outline Transistor, 5-pin)
Operating Temperature Range -40 to +125 ??C

Key Functional Characteristics

Characteristic Specification
Input Offset Voltage 5 ??V (maximum, at 25??C)
Input Bias Current 1.0 pA (maximum, at 25??C)
Common-Mode Rejection Ratio (CMRR) 110 dB (minimum)
Slew Rate 0.4 V/??s (typical)
Output Current 20 mA (minimum, into 500?? load)

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

What is a single operational amplifier, and how does the TLV9061SIDBVR work?

A single op-amp is a standalone circuit that amplifies weak analog signals. The TLV9061SIDBVR takes low-level signals from sensors (e.g., pressure transducers, EKG probes) and amplifies them to levels readable by microcontrollers. Its precision design (5??V offset) ensures minimal distortion, making it ideal for applications where accuracy and low power are critical, such as medical monitors and IoT sensors.

Why is low offset voltage (5??V) important for measurement systems?

Offset voltage is a tiny error that shifts the amplified signal, leading to inaccurate readings. At 5??V, the TLV9061SIDBVR??s offset is negligible for most precision applications, such as medical monitors or industrial gauges. This eliminates the need for manual trimming or calibration, reducing production costs and ensuring consistent performance across units??critical for high-volume manufacturing.

How does the SOT-23-5 package benefit ultra-compact designs?

The SOT-23-5??s tiny footprint (2.9mm??2.8mm) and thin profile (1.1mm) fit into the smallest PCBs, such as those in smartwatches and IoT micro-sensors. Its 5-pin design minimizes routing complexity, while surface-mount compatibility supports automated assembly??critical for high-volume production of miniaturized electronics where space is at a premium, like wearable health trackers.
